How many minor signs are left in islam

In Islam, the belief in the signs of the Day of Judgment is fundamental. These signs are divided into major signs that indicate the end of the world and minor signs that act as preludes to the major signs. While the major signs are well-known and widely discussed, there is often confusion surrounding the number and nature of the minor signs that are yet to occur.

One of the defining features of the minor signs is that they are believed to happen continuously and gradually over time. According to Islamic teachings, Prophet Muhammad mentioned numerous minor signs that would occur before the Day of Judgment. However, there is no specific number given as to how many minor signs are left.

It is believed that the minor signs will continue to unfold until the ultimate occurrence of the major signs, which include the appearance of the Antichrist, the descent of Jesus (peace be upon him) from heaven, and the blowing of the trumpet announcing the end of the world as we know it.

As a result of the continuous nature of the minor signs and the absence of a specific number, scholars have interpreted and identified different incidents and events throughout history as minor signs. These include social, political, and technological advancements or changes, as well as natural disasters and global events that bring about significant shifts in the world order. The understanding of the minor signs serves as a reminder for believers of the transient nature of this world and the inevitable arrival of the Day of Judgment.

Number of minor signs in Islam

Islam believes in a series of signs that will signify the impending arrival of the Day of Judgment. These signs can be categorized into major and minor signs. While the major signs are well-known and often emphasized in Islamic teachings, the number of minor signs is not explicitly mentioned in religious texts. However, scholars have compiled various lists based on prophetic traditions to provide an overview of these signs.

It is important to note that the exact number of minor signs in Islam is not definitively known, as different scholars have different interpretations and opinions on the matter. Some sources claim that there are approximately 19 minor signs, while others suggest that the number exceeds 70.

Despite the variation in the number, the focus should not solely be on counting the signs, but rather understanding the lessons and morals behind each sign. The purpose of these signs is to remind and warn believers to live a righteous life, prepare for the Day of Judgment, and strive for a strong connection with Allah.
